土木情報利用技術論文集
Online ISSN : 1884-913X
Print ISSN : 1349-1040
ISSN-L : 1349-1040
オブジェクト指向プログラミングによる再帰的開水路網モデルの構築とXML による記述
池田 裕一椎谷 成孝
著者情報
ジャーナル フリー

2008 年 17 巻 p. 71-82

詳細
抄録
開水路網の中に開水路のみでなくさらに小さな開水路網をも含むような, 再帰的な開水路網モデルをオブジェクト指向プログラミングの手法で構築し, Java 言語で実装した. 具体的には,「開水路網」と「開水路」オブジェクトとの関係にコンポジットパターンを適用して, 再帰的構造をモデル化した. そしてブリッジパターンを応用して, 開水路網の構造と計算機能を分離し, モデルの汎用性と再利用性を高めた. このモデルの適用例として, 不定流計算のプログラム例を示した. さらに, XML の再帰的な文書構造を応用した開水路網の記述方法を提案し, それにもとづいて計算機上に開水路網を再構築し, その結果をXML 文書として出力できるプログラムが, 容易にコーディングできることを示した.
著者関連情報
© 社団法人 土木学会
前の記事 次の記事
feedback
Top